nullifier in a sentence
n.
Definition
A nullifier is something that negates, cancels, or invalidates the effect or validity of something else.
Sample Sentences
- The new evidence served as a nullifier of the previous claims made in the trial.
- In the debate, she presented a strong nullifier that challenged the opposing argument effectively.
- The company’s policy changes acted as a nullifier to any previous agreements made with the employees.
- His actions were seen as a nullifier of the trust that had been built over many years.
- The recent law was introduced as a nullifier of outdated regulations that hindered progress.
